Ordinary Life-span of Oral Implants



When thinking about oral implants, one of the essential questions is their lifespan. Unlike natural teeth, implants do not suffer from decay, which adds to their durability.

Nonetheless, it's important to maintain great dental health and keep up with routine oral sees to ensure they stay in good condition.

The titanium article that integrates with your jawbone is extremely resilient, offering a solid foundation for the dental implant crown. Given that the products used in dental implants are made to withstand daily wear and tear, you won't have to worry about them damaging or becoming damaged like natural teeth.

That claimed, specific factors such as your overall health and wellness, way of living, and dental health habits can affect how long your implants last. If you smoke or have particular clinical conditions, you may experience a much shorter life-span.

Key Aspects Affecting Long Life



A number of crucial aspects can substantially influence the longevity of your dental implants. First, the quality of the implant itself plays a vital function. Top quality products and advanced innovation often tend to produce far better outcomes and toughness.



Next off, the skill of your dental cosmetic surgeon is essential. An experienced and certified expert can place your implants correctly, minimizing problems that can occur in the future.

Your total oral health and wellness is an additional vital element. If you have periodontal illness or other oral issues, it can threaten the stability of your implants. Preserving a healthy lifestyle, including a balanced diet plan and avoiding smoking, assists promote recovery and long life.

In addition, your body's ability to recover and integrate the dental implant affects its life-span. Specific aspects like age, medical conditions, and drugs can affect this procedure.

Finally, your bite and how you use your teeth can influence the longevity of the implants. Excessive grinding or clenching can bring about early wear.

Maintenance for Lasting Implants



Preserving your dental implants is crucial for ensuring their durability and optimal feature. First, you ought to adhere to a strenuous oral health routine. Brush your teeth two times a day with a soft-bristle toothbrush and non-abrasive toothpaste to prevent damaging the implant surface.

Do not fail to remember to floss daily, as it assists remove food fragments and plaque that can lead to gum condition.

Routine oral exams are likewise critical. Schedule professional cleansings and assessments a minimum of two times a year. Your dental expert can check the wellness of your periodontals and the integrity of the implants, addressing any issues prior to they rise.

In addition, bear in mind your diet regimen. Avoid hard or sticky foods that can emphasize your implants. If you grind your teeth, consider putting on a nightguard to shield your dental job.

Finally, stay clear of cigarette items, as they can restrain healing and contribute to dental implant failure.
